Webeeo monitoring program. employee information report. important-read instructions carefully before completing form. failure to properly complete the entire form and to … WebFeb 1, 2016 · Therefore, Component 2 of the revised EEO-1 will collect aggregate W-2 data in 12 pay bands for the 10 EEO-1 job categories. Employers will simply count and report the number of employees in each pay band. For example, a filer will report on the EEO-1 that it employs 3 African American women as professionals in the highest pay band.

WebFeb 26, 2024 · If any employee declines to self-identify, the EEOC allows employers to consult with employee-provided information when onboarded or the employer may use visual observation. As of now, there are only two options for gender on the Component 1 report, male and female. There are discussions of adding a third option, non-binary, to …
